A tree cast a 25-foot shadow. At the same time of the day, a 6-foot man standing near the tree casts 9-foot shadow. What is the
Neporo4naja [7]

Answer:

The height of the tree is 16.67 feet.

Step-by-step explanation:

Refering the figure, let the height be "x" feet.

It is evident that triangles ABC and triangle EDC are similar.

(as both man and tree are perpendicular to the ground)

thus, \frac{AB}{DE} = \frac{BC}{DC} = \frac{AC}{EC}

hence,

\frac{x}{6} = \frac{25}{9}

Thus, x = (\frac{25}{9})(6) = \frac{50}{3} = 16.67 foot..
